8 Art. 408.  Compromise and offers to compromise
9	A.  Civil cases.  In a civil case, evidence of (1) furnishing or offering or
10 promising to furnish, or (2) accepting or offering or promising to accept, anything
11 of value in compromising or attempting to compromise a claim which was disputed
12 as to either validity or amount, is not admissible to prove liability for or invalidity
13 of the claim or its amount.  Evidence of conduct or statements made in compromise
14 negotiations is likewise not admissible.  This Article does not require the exclusion
15 of any evidence otherwise admissible merely because it is presented in the course of
16 compromise negotiations.  This Article also does not require exclusion when the
17 evidence is offered for another purpose, such as proving bias or prejudice of a
18 witness, negativing a contention of undue delay, or proving an effort to obstruct a
19 criminal investigation or prosecution, or explaining to a jury the reason for a party's
20 absence as a defendant.

Abstract: Authorizes parties to provide evidence of compromise to a jury for the purpose
of showing the reason a party is not a defendant at trial.
Present law prohibits the admission of certain evidence of offering or accepting anything of
value to compromise a claim, but present law provides exceptions allowing admissibility of
such evidence for other purposes, such as proving bias or prejudice.
Proposed law provides that such evidence may be admissible to a jury for the reason of
explaining a party's absence as a defendant.
(Amends C.E. Art. 408(A))
